Peugeot 207 gearbox slippage

I have a 2010 Peugeot 207 with a gasoline engine. I'm noticing some slippage, the gearbox isn't shifting cleanly. My local mechanic mentioned something about a transfer case oil wear fault. The car has 89328 km on it. He suspects the gears are defective. Has anyone else experienced this?

Summary of the thread

A 2010 Peugeot 207 is experiencing gearbox slippage, with the gearbox not shifting cleanly. A mechanic suspects a transfer case oil wear fault and potentially defective gears. The issue was confirmed by a workshop, and the suggested solution is to repair the transfer case.
